Not sure how accurate these values are

Golf 6 GTI Man 2010.....N = R 322,050.00.....T = R 226,000.00.....R = R 252,300.00
Golf 6 GTI Dsg 2010.....N = R 336,835.00.....T = R 243,200.00.....R = R 269,100.00

Ford Focus ST 3dr 2010.....N = R 308,630.00.....T = R 220,700.00.....R = R 242,600.00
Ford Focus ST 5dr 2010.....N = R 330,450.00.....T = R 236,700.00.....R = R 257,300.00
